How much does it cost to rent an apartment in South Of Market?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
South Of Market Studio Apartments | $2,938 | $875 | $6,695 |
South Of Market 1 Bedroom Apartments | $3,789 | $1,195 | $8,811 |
South Of Market 2 Bedroom Apartments | $5,266 | $1,400 | $10,000+ |
South Of Market 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,744 | $1,550 | $10,000+ |
